Fergie, Giggs honoured
Date published: 16 May 2012
Runners-up Manchester United have been awarded two prestigious honours for their dominance of the Premier League.
Sir Alex Ferguson was named best manager in the Premier League's 20–year history and Ryan Giggs won the best player award at a ceremony in central London.
The panel's elect team of the last 20 seasons included seven past or present United players.
Squad: Peter Schmeichel; Gary Neville, Tony Adams, Rio Ferdinand, Ashley Cole; Cristiano Ronaldo, Paul Scholes, Roy Keane, Ryan Giggs, Thierry Henry, Alan Shearer.
